编程实战的意义和价值是什么
-
编程实战的意义和价值是多方面的,以下是几个方面的解释:
-
提升实际编程能力:编程实战是将理论知识应用到实际问题解决中的过程,通过实际编程实践,可以提升自己的编程能力。在实战中,我们需要面对各种具体问题,包括算法设计、数据结构选择、代码实现等,通过解决这些问题,可以更好地理解和掌握编程技术。
-
培养解决问题的能力:编程实战过程中,我们需要面对各种问题和挑战。通过解决实际问题,我们可以培养自己的问题解决能力。在解决问题的过程中,我们需要思考问题的本质和解决方案,并且不断调试和优化代码,从而提高自己的解决问题的能力。
-
增强团队合作能力:在实际编程实战中,往往需要与其他人合作完成一个项目。通过与他人合作,我们可以学习如何与他人协作、如何分工合作、如何进行代码版本管理等。这些都是在实际项目中非常重要的技能,对于未来从事软件开发工作或者与他人合作的工作都非常有帮助。
-
增加就业竞争力:随着信息技术的快速发展,编程技术已经成为许多行业的必备技能。通过编程实战,我们可以积累实际项目经验,并且在简历中展示出来,这可以大大增加我们在求职市场上的竞争力。许多公司更加看重实际项目经验,因此编程实战对于找工作非常有帮助。
总而言之,编程实战的意义和价值在于提升实际编程能力、培养解决问题的能力、增强团队合作能力以及增加就业竞争力。通过不断实践和探索,我们可以更好地理解和掌握编程技术,并且在实际问题解决中发挥更大的作用。因此,编程实战对于每个想要成为优秀程序员的人来说都是非常重要的。
1年前 -
-
编程实战的意义和价值是多方面的,以下是其中的五个方面:
-
培养解决问题的能力:编程实战是将理论知识应用于实际问题的过程。在实际项目中,可能会遇到各种各样的问题和挑战,编程者需要动脑筋找到解决方案。通过实践,可以培养解决问题的能力,提高逻辑思维和分析能力。
-
提升编程技能:编程实战是学习编程语言和技术的最佳方法。通过实际项目的实践,可以更深入地理解编程语言的特性和使用方法。同时,编程实战还可以让编程者熟悉常用的编程工具和开发环境,提高编程效率。
-
培养团队合作精神:在实际项目中,编程者通常需要与其他团队成员合作。编程实战可以培养团队合作的能力,学会与他人沟通、协调和分工合作。这对于未来从事软件开发等行业的人来说非常重要,因为在实际工作中,很少有人是孤立工作的。
-
增加实践经验和项目经验:编程实战可以让编程者积累实践经验和项目经验。通过参与实际项目,编程者可以了解项目的整个开发过程,包括需求分析、设计、编码、测试和部署等环节。这对于提升个人的职业竞争力和就业机会非常有帮助。
-
提升问题解决能力和创新能力:编程实战要求编程者不仅要解决问题,还要寻求创新的解决方案。在实际项目中,可能会遇到一些没有固定答案的问题,需要编程者自己思考和探索。通过编程实战,可以提升问题解决能力和创新能力,培养独立思考和创造力。这对于未来从事科研、创业等领域的人来说非常重要。
1年前 -
-
编程实战是指通过实际的编程项目来应用和巩固所学的编程知识和技能。它的意义和价值在于以下几个方面:
-
深化理解:通过实际操作和解决实际问题,能够更深入地理解编程语言和算法的原理和应用。实践中遇到的问题和挑战能够促使学习者思考和掌握更多的知识。
-
锻炼解决问题的能力:编程实战能够培养学习者的问题解决能力。在实际项目中,可能会遇到各种各样的问题,需要学习者运用自己的知识和技能去解决。通过解决实际问题,学习者能够锻炼自己的逻辑思维、分析问题和解决问题的能力。
-
提高编程技巧:通过实际项目的实践,学习者能够不断地提高自己的编程技巧和实现效率。在实际项目中,会接触到各种不同的需求和限制条件,需要学习者去灵活运用自己的知识和技能来完成任务。这样能够帮助学习者更好地理解编程语言和算法的应用,提高自己的编程能力。
-
增强团队合作能力:在实际项目中,通常需要与其他人合作完成任务。通过与他人合作,学习者能够学习到如何与他人沟通、协调和合作,提高自己的团队合作能力。这对于今后工作中的团队合作非常重要。
-
增加就业竞争力:编程实战能够帮助学习者积累实际项目经验,丰富自己的简历。在求职过程中,有实际项目经验的候选人更具竞争力,能够更好地展示自己的能力和实际应用能力。
总之,编程实战是巩固和应用编程知识的重要方式,能够帮助学习者深化理解、提高编程技巧、锻炼问题解决能力,增强团队合作能力,并增加就业竞争力。对于想要成为一名优秀的程序员来说,编程实战是不可或缺的一部分。
1年前 -